Potential Issues With Your Garage Door Cables And Tracks

- A snapped cable: When a cable snaps, it means you're stuck either inside or outside because that heavy garage door isn't going anywhere.
- An off-track issue: If your garage goes off its tracks, it might not close completely leaving gaps for intruders or animals, not what you want.
- Frayed wires: Frayed wires may seem minor but they can quickly become major issues if left unattended over time.

The Perks Of Professional Help

Garage doors are heavy, and their parts are under a lot of pressure - especially the cable system. So trying to fix them yourself can be dangerous. It's wiser to have experts take care of it, as they possess the correct equipment and expertise.
